Marco Wriedt started playing guitar and took first lessons at the age of 10. After playing in school bands as a teenager, he became a professional musician at only 19 years of age when going on tour with Jeff Scott Soto (Ex-Journey, Yngwie Malmsteen) and the Los Angeles based, two-time surf world-champion Pop singer Daize Shayne.
In 2007, he reached the next step in joining the legendary Rock band AXXIS. Marco played all over Europe with AXXIS, including shows at high-profile Rock and Metal festivals such as Wacken, Masters of Rock, Rock Of Ages, Loreley or the Metalway Festival. Up to now, he has recorded two Albums with AXXIS – Doom Of Destiny and Utopia. The latter reached the German charts at position no. 40.
Marco Wriedt was featured in major guitar magazines (Guitar and Gitarre & Bass) and was invited to play at the “Ronnie James Dio Tribute Show” in summer 2010, where he played alongside major artists such as Axel Rudi Pell, Doro and Doggie White, among others.
